在这个部分,我们将深入探讨高级学习算法及其应用。以下是一些关键点:

  • 深度学习:它如何改变了机器学习领域?
  • 强化学习:如何通过奖励和惩罚来训练智能体?
  • 迁移学习:如何使用预训练模型来提高新任务的性能?

深度学习

深度学习是机器学习的一个子领域,它使用类似于人脑的神经网络结构来学习数据中的复杂模式。

  • 卷积神经网络 (CNN):常用于图像识别。
  • 循环神经网络 (RNN):擅长处理序列数据,如时间序列或文本。

CNN

强化学习

强化学习是一种通过与环境交互来学习最优策略的方法。

  • Q-Learning:通过预测未来奖励来选择动作。
  • Policy Gradients:直接优化策略函数。

Q-Learning

迁移学习

迁移学习利用了在多个任务上预训练的模型,以减少对新任务的训练需求。

  • 预训练模型:如ResNet或VGG,可以在多个任务上使用。
  • 微调:在特定任务上进行少量训练以适应特定数据。

Transfer_Learning

更多内容

想要了解更多关于高级学习算法的信息,请访问我们的机器学习基础教程